Buying a home is getting harder.
The average age of homebuyers in 2024: 56
The average age of homebuyers in 2023: 49
First time homebuyers account for only 24% of the market, a record low. Filling their place are investors and second/third time homeowners, pushing the average homebuyer age up. Many GenZ and Millennials feel like the dream of homeownership is out of reach.
How did this happen?
The pandemic is a pretty big reason. It’s true - home prices have surged close to 40% since 2020 and rising interest rates don’t help. 83% of homeowners are locked into rates below 6% and are reluctant to sell.

When will it get easier?
We don’t have a crystal ball (unfortunately) but significant declines in price or mortgage rates seem unlikely.
New development has increased - which should alleviate the lack of starter homes - but we are still in a supply constrained market.
Who is winning?
They weren’t kidding when they said the best time to buy a home was when you were in 3rd grade. The market is currently dominated by wealthier and repeat homebuyers. 26% of homebuyers paid all cash for their homes - an all time high.

🤠 WHAT’S HAPPENING AROUND TOWN
Austin’s own 3D printed home darling is going through layoffs. Icon Technologies cut their workforce by one quarter.
A spokesperson said the goal is to “realign” and “streamline” the Icon team.
Icon had a $2 billion valuation in 2022 and has raised $443 million. Their investors include NASA - who awarded Icon a $57 million contract for construction technology that will work on the moon (maybe we can move there?).
The first large scale 3D printed residential community in the country was a collaboration between Icon and Lennar Homes in Georgetown, TX. These homes start in the high $300’s. Fun fact: these homes are built without right angles (the machine only builds gentle curves).

Buyer - Currently we have 5.4 months of inventory - Put in LOW offers - you have nothing to lose | Seller - Keep in mind that Election season has proven to decrease transaction volume - list before or after | Renter - Seeing big complexes offer 6-8 weeks free |
